zram: remove double compression logic

The 2nd trial allocation under per-cpu presumption has been used to
prevent regression of allocation failure.  However, it makes trouble for
maintenance without significant benefit.  The slowpath branch is executed
extremely rarely: getting there is problematic.  Therefore, we delete this
branch.

Since b09ab054b69b ("zram: support BDI_CAP_STABLE_WRITES"), zram has used
QUEUE_FLAG_STABLE_WRITES to prevent buffer change between 1st and 2nd
memory allocations.  Since we remove second trial memory allocation logic,
we could remove the STABLE_WRITES flag because there is no change buffer
to be modified under us.
